Subject: Fire-drill roll call — tonight

Night shift: the quarterly fire drill at Marlow House runs at 02:30. When the alarm sounds, proceed to the east car park muster point and hand the roll-call clipboard to the warden, Petra Vance. Anyone not checked off gets flagged to Safety by morning. To pull the overnight sign-in sheet from the kiosk before you evacuate, enter the code below.

turnstile pass: bdg-YEOZLM-79341408

Subject: Cut-over summary — Fabrikelle test-data factory

Cut-over finished last night. All test suites now generate fixtures through Fabrikelle instead of the legacy seed dumps. Relevant to your review: no production records are copied anymore; everything is synthesized, and the old snapshot bucket has been emptied and locked. PII scrubbing hooks are gone since there's nothing to scrub. One flaky suite remains, tracked separately. Please confirm the generation settings meet policy — current values are listed below.

config for kahag-tafop:
WENWYN_PIN=7412
WENWYN_TENANT=fenion
WENWYN_METRICS_HOST=metrics.wenwyn.zemvarnet.local
WENWYN_SEAL=seal_cafee3b9
WENWYN_STANDBY_TEAM=praox

**Q: Why did a canary deploy get blocked?**

Canary gating on Driftgate halts promotion if error rate exceeds 0.5% over 10 minutes, or p99 latency doubles against baseline. Gates are automatic; support cannot override them. If a customer reports a stuck rollout, it's likely a gate hold, not an outage. The full gating rules and current thresholds are documented on the internal page below.

wiki page, tadug-yagap: https://jira.qorvelsys.internal/pages/browse/display/projects/5e6c

## Break-Glass: Ledgerlens Audit-Log Viewer

Reviewers normally see redacted audit entries in Ledgerlens. Break-glass mode exposes full payloads for reviewing sensitive diffs. Use only when a redacted entry blocks sign-off. Every break-glass session is itself logged and expires after 30 minutes. Request approval from the Ledgerlens owner channel first. To activate the session, enter the recovery passphrase below.

unlock words, bawef-kahap: sorax-sorir-quenys-aldok